用大模型生成的平衡句子提升预训练模型公平性
Bridging the Fairness Gap: Enhancing Pre-trained Models with LLM-Generated Sentences

预训练语言模型(PLMs)在包含固有性别偏见的数据上训练,导致不良影响。传统去偏方法依赖外部语料,但其质量、多样性或人口分布可能失衡,影响去偏效果。随着大语言模型(LLM)知识广博,我们提出通过吸收连贯、属性平衡且语义丰富的句子来增强PLMs的公平性(Fair-Gender)。然而,这些句子因对齐问题和负迁移风险,不能直接用于去偏。为此,我们采用因果分析估计因果效应,过滤不一致句子,识别并保留对齐句子融入PLMs,确保正向迁移。实验表明,该方法显著降低PLMs中的性别偏见,同时保持语言表达能力。
原文摘要 · Abstract (English)
Pre-trained language models (PLMs) are trained on data that inherently contains gender biases, leading to undesirable impacts. Traditional debiasing methods often rely on external corpora, which may lack quality, diversity, or demographic balance, affecting the effectiveness of debiasing. With the rise of large language models and their extensive knowledge, we propose enhancing fairness (Fair-Gender) in PLMs by absorbing coherent, attribute-balanced, and semantically rich sentences. However, these sentences cannot be directly used for debiasing due to alignment issues and the risk of negative transfer. We address this by applying causal analysis to estimate causal effects, filtering out unaligned sentences, and identifying aligned ones for incorporation into PLMs, thereby ensuring positive transfer. Experiments show that our approach significantly reduces gender biases in PLMs while preserving their language expressiveness.
